Karela powder and moringa powder can be used as supportive care in diabetes and BP but should not replace your current medicines Karela powder half teaspoon twice daily before food with warm water helps in blood sugar control Moringa powder half teaspoon once daily after food supports BP balance and overall metabolism Glymin tablets one tablet twice daily after food help in regulating blood sugar levels Chiruvilvadi kwath 15 ml with equal water twice daily before food supports metabolism and helps in both BP and digestive balance Monitor sugar and BP regularly because these along with your medicines can lower levels Avoid excess use as it may cause low sugar or gastric irritation

Both Karela and moringa are highly regarded for their therapeutic properties for diabetes and hypertension Yes Karela powder should be taken twice daily ideally 30 minutes before breakfast and before dinner on empty stomach Moringa powder should be taken once time daily best taken after breakfast Both Karela and moringa with your current oral diabetes medication lower blood sugar taking them together may cause level to drop to low watch for any dizziness or shakiness Keep a daily check on blood glucose and blood pressure for first to week of starting this new region Natural supplements take time to show it effect do not stop your prescribe oral medication without canceling your doctor If the taste of the Powder feels to bitter you can mix the Powder in small amount of you worm water or buttermilk avoid adding sugar or heavy sweeteners
